A Listening Presence across school communities...
The Bridge Youth Project serves 23 schools across Wiltshire and north Dorset, with most in the Salisbury area. We place Bridge Chaplains as a listening presence at the heart of school life so that children, young people, and staff have time and space to talk, reflect, and find hope. Our chaplains are not there to grade work or enforce behaviour. They are trusted adults who are free to listen and respond to what is really going on.
Each Bridge Chaplain commits at least one full day a week to their school and becomes part of the team. They build relationships over time, work closely with pastoral and safeguarding leads, and support the whole community. On any given day a chaplain might welcome families at the gate, be a steady ear for a parent after drop off, host a lunchtime drop in, run a small group on friendships or anxiety, deliver a thoughtful RE lesson, or link a pupil with a trained mentor from the local community. They also support staff wellbeing, offer reflective spaces after difficult incidents, and help signpost families to the right services when extra help is needed.
Our work spans primary and secondary, church and non church, state and independent settings. Because every school is different, our chaplaincy adapts to local need. That could include one to one mentoring, grief and loss support, transition work for Year 6 and Year 7, collective worship or assemblies, contributions to RE and PSHE, attendance and re engagement support, and quiet advocacy for pupils who find it hard to have a voice. Across all of this runs a simple thread. Time to listen. Space to grow.
